Don't be a slave to the engineer when going direct. Take control with the Trace Elliot Transit B bass preamp pedal. The Transit B supplies you with the tools you need to achieve a killer bass sound. Shape your tone with a 5-band semi-parametric EQ. Tame your dynamics with a dual-band compressor. Add grit to your sound with variable overdrive — and more! At Sweetwater, we've found that using the Transit B on a dark stage is easy, thanks to color-coordinated backlit controls. And it fits in your bass guitar case! The Trace Elliot Transit B bass preamp pedal includes a high-quality embroidered carry bag and top-notch software package.

Great pre- amp!!! Sounds amazing!!! Highly recommend!!! If you in ear it is great!!! Great for church players! Can run a line out to your amp if you wanna use it!
When using my amp I run into EFX return on back of my amp. Guitar cable out of line out on pedal to efx return on amp.
For most gigs with big PA's and in ears you don't need an amp! Easy load in and out and the sound man will thank you!!!

I’ve been playing bass for 36 years and have acquired a lot of pedals, but this one is the best I’ve owned. I run out of it into my GK rig and it sounds great. The tuner feature is great and the compressor section is awesome. If you want the classic Trace sound just hit the switch and you got it. I’m not a big fan of the overdrive section on this pedal hence the 4.5 rating I give it. Another con is the knobs are hard to see on a dark stage. All in all I love it and it works great with headphones for practicing without an amp. Also, as usual, great service and quick shipping from Sweetwater!

Solid sounding
Used this preamp in conjunction with a PLX Series QSC power amplifier and bi-amped Mark Bass cabinets. The sound reminded of my Trace RAH 400 SMX system with the Trace cabinets I sold, but I still use my trace amplifier practices, Just got tired of lugging it around due to its old school weight. This pedal has some great tone shaping capability and solid sounding circuitry.I also has a lot of the features that started my use of Trace amplifiers in the first place. I have a lot of amplifier options to use for gigs, but this has quickly become a favorite. The only reason I gave it a 4.5 instead of a 5 was due to the knob marking. They are hard to see when your in any given venue, and I need to adjust tones to tailor my sound to the venue I'm performing at. This pedal sounds awesome.
